Hi guys I've been having a continual problem with my merc, early 80's chev 305. It will not go over 3000 rpm with out miss firing. I have broken two of the rubber boots on the exhaust after the elbows, both on the right side (looking at the front of the engine). I was on the water all this week and I stopped at the local marina and he thought both were typical of a blocked exhaust. Sounds reasonable, I pulled the elbows off and trimed the outdrive up and with a small mirror and flashlight I could see that there appears to be none of these flappers in there?
Any ideas on the cause of these problems would be greatly appreciated.

Have to pull the drive. You will see them in the exhaust port. You'll need a new gasket seal kit to put the drive back on. Good time to check the bellows, u-joints, gimble etc etc...
